LISTSERV - TMIP Archives - TMIP.ZEPHYRTRANSPORT.ORG Dear TMIP Colleagues, The Wasatch Front Regional Council (WFRC) has released a new Request for Statement of Qualifications (RFSQ) for consultant services to develop an Activity-Based Model (ABM). The RFSQ is available here: https://wfrc.utah.gov/contact/request-for-proposals/. The goal of this project is to enhance the Wasatch Front Travel Demand Model’s ability to represent increasingly complex travel behavior and choices to reflect new modes, peak spreading, evolving land use dynamics, and potential policy changes such as road usage fees and transit fare options. The RFSQ builds on a framework study completed with RSG, which outlined potential approaches and considerations for ABM development in the region (see https://wfrc.utah.gov/wp-content/uploads/2025/07/WFRC-Activity-Based-Model-Implementation-Framework-20250221.pdf). WFRC and our transportation agency partners anticipate implementing the ABM using the ActivitySim platform, but proposers may suggest alternatives with appropriate justification. Submissions will be accepted through 12:00 PM MDT on November 6, 2025. We’re excited about this project and hope it will be of interest to many of you. Thank you in advance for your consideration. LISTSERV - TMIP Archives - TMIP.ZEPHYRTRANSPORT.ORG Posting on behalf of Rob Schiffer of Metro Analytics: The Federal Highway Administration (FHWA) Office of Planning, Environment, and Realty is undertaking research to develop a broad framework for applying different analytical approaches in support of transportation planning and decision-making. This effort seeks to develop adaptive processes in support of a more agile transportation programming and planning process. Understanding that there is no single tool to conduct planning, these processes should apply to a complete range of study types including, but not limited to freight, access management, ITS, LRTPs, congestion management, land use, and safety planning. The research team undertaking this project would like your input regarding the following questions:: (1) Where did you get your assumptions? (2) How do you come to a consensus on assumptions? (3) Where do you get your data and how do you verify its accuracy? (4) Why are you not incorporating other data sources? (5) Are there additional data types or sources that would be helpful, yet are still out of reach? (6) What are some important data sources you use that need improvement and how? If you can participate in this process by engaging in either an interview or listening session with the research team, it will greatly enhance FHWA's ability to identify analytical needs and build institutional capacity to aid decision making in your organization. General_Discussion: Results from TRB Annual Meeting Participation Poll Hi all - Thank you all for your responses to my TRB Annual Meeting Participation Poll! The poll received 137 responses! Bill Hereth (thank you, Bill!) put together a quick Shiny app which lets you easily filter results, so you can view them here: https://wfrc.shinyapps.io/survey/ RE: the freeform text, here's a summary: What TRB Committee(s) were you or have you been involved in, if any? 99 responses * Travel forecasting and demand: Many respondents were involved in travel forecasting, travel demand, and related modeling and analysis committees. * Travel behavior and surveys: Several individuals participated in committees focused on travel behavior, travel choice, and travel survey methods. * Planning and economics: Involvement was noted in planning, land use and economic development, and planning applications committees. * Specific TRB committees: A significant number of responses mentioned specific committee codes like AEP50, AEP15, AP025, and AME10. * Other areas: Responses also indicated involvement in areas such as freight planning/modeling, traffic flow, transit systems, and environmental compliance. Any other comments? 55 reponses * Concerns about TRB changes: Many respondents expressed disappointment and anger regarding the recent restructuring, lack of transparency, discontinuation of key initiatives (including climate and equity-related work), and the handling of committee memberships. Some question the value and priorities of the organization. * Reduced likelihood of attendance/participation: Several individuals indicated they are less interested in attending, not planning to go, or will only attend committee meetings without registering. Reasons include cost, visa complications, personal safety concerns in DC, and the lack of incentive due to changes in committee focus (e.g., travel demand, GHG). * Alternative engagement/conferences: Some respondents are considering or planning to attend other conferences (e.g., Zephyr MOMO) or alternative events like Transportation Camp DC or a counter-event for equity-oriented work. * Conflicted participation: Some respondents, particularly grad students, feel conflicted due to the importance of networking and national service for their profession, despite their concerns about TRB's changes. * Support for TRB despite failings: A few respondents still see value in TRB due to its unique scale, international presence, and mix of researchers and practitioners, hoping to see it succeed and contribute to steering its agenda.
